State of the environment reporting

Our environment is our precious taonga. It underpins all the values that we hold for our health, our wellbeing, and our physical and spiritual needs.

To ensure that these resources stay healthy for years to come, we need to understand the current health of our land, rivers, lakes, and beaches – and how climate change and human use will affect them in the future.

What we do

At the Regional Council we have a team of technical and analytical specialists that collect environmental information. We have over twenty scientists who then use this information to gain important insights on the health of our natural environment and the processes that drive change in these systems.

Our state of the environment report is our 3-yearly check in on the condition of our waters, land, air and coast, that supports our unique and valuable biodiversity. It highlights where things are going well, and where things may need more support.

The science of our natural resources underpins how we manage them moving forward, in a way that ensures that they are still healthy and functioning for generations to come.
